- The biggest thing we discussed was next semester's Insect Appreciation Day. We're planning
on holding the bulk of the activities (besides the inauguration of the b-fly garden and the
seminar) out on the Quad.
- Possible events include beetle racing, cricket spitting contests, the releasing of
butterflies, and a cookout. The contests will have t-shirt prizes ("I was the cricket
spitting champ at the MU Insect Appreciation Day and all I got was this t-shirt", etc.).
We were also thinking about selling hissing cockroaches.
